Native American Night Before Christmas

This version is written by a Choctaw and Cherokee Indian and illustrated by a member of the Cherokee Nation, who use their personal experiences to add depth to the story. The illustrations are inspired by American Indian artwork and introduce readers to a style they might not be familiar with. Clearly this book's intention is illumination rather than derision, as it contains a short American Indian glossary that explains some of the words and objects in the poem. Small but important changes, like the usage of moccasins rather than stockings, flesh out the narrative further.
